What Does Lead Generation SEO Include?

An agreed plan that connects a buyer’s search to a useful page and a clear next action. Priorities depend on your existing website, market and sales process.

A Demand Map

Group relevant searches by intent, service and buying stage. Separate a potential customer comparing providers from someone looking for a definition or a job.

A Technical Priority List

Check whether important pages can be found, crawled and indexed. Prioritize issues in site structure, internal links and page experience that affect those pages.

Pages With a Business Purpose

Improve service pages and write supporting content around buyer questions. Each page earns its place in the journey and points to a relevant next step.

A Measurement Plan

Agree which enquiries count, connect landing pages to conversion events and review search performance alongside lead quality. Keep traffic and pipeline reporting distinct.

How Is This Different From Buying More Traffic?

The starting point is relevance: what the searcher needs and whether your business can help. We plan pages and measurement around enquiries and qualified opportunities, while keeping clicks and visits visible as earlier steps.

Do You Guarantee Rankings or Leads?

No. Search results, competition and customer decisions are outside any agency’s control. The agreed scope defines the work, the priorities and the measures used to review progress.

Will You Replace Our Whole Website?

Only if the agreed scope calls for it. Existing pages, content and search performance are reviewed first. Valuable pages should be improved carefully, with redirects planned when a URL needs to change.
